Benzene,1,1'-(1,3,5,7,9-decapentaene-1,10-diyl)bisis a chemical compound that consists of a benzene ring with a bridge of 1,1'-(1,3,5,7,9-decapentaene-1,10-diyl)bis-. It is a type of polyene, meaning it contains multiple double bonds in its structure. The unique structure of Benzene,1,1'-(1,3,5,7,9-decapentaene-1,10-diyl)bis- makes it a potentially valuable building block for the creation of new materials and pharmaceuticals.

Check Digit Verification of cas no

The CAS Registry Mumber 3029-41-2 includes 7 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 4 digits, 3,0,2 and 9 respectively; the second part has 2 digits, 4 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 3029-41:
(6*3)+(5*0)+(4*2)+(3*9)+(2*4)+(1*1)=62
62 % 10 = 2
So 3029-41-2 is a valid CAS Registry Number.

Palladium-Catalyzed Syntheses of Aryl Polyenes

Mitsudo, Taki-aki,Fischetti, William,Heck, Richard F.

, p. 1640 - 1646 (2007/10/02)

The palladium-catalyzed arylation reaction has been employed to prepare a variety of mono- and diaryl 1,3-dienes and 1,3,5-trienes.The yields were good when electron withdrawing substituents were present in the aryl groups but only poor to fair when electron-donating groups were involved.Monoaryl dienes and trienes reacted well with all types of aryl halides to give mixed diaryl derivatives. 2-Bromostyrene reacts with phenylhexatriene to form 1,8-diphenyloctatetraene and with hexatriene to form 1,10-diphenyldecapentaene, but both only in about 15percent yield.
